Project Description
Client: Glasheen Boys National School
MHL have recently been appointed to provide full engineering consultancy services for the completion of a €1m expansion to Glasheen Boys School. MHL have provided planning and construction stage services for a number of developments on the Glasheen School Campus which provides for both boys and girls primary schools. The most recent extension includes for two mainstream classrooms, an ASD room with associated quiet room and sensory room provision, several resource rooms and new teacher facilities including a canteen. The new building is an extension of a previous scheme completed by MHL in 2013. The use of the ‘screw-pile’ foundation system coupled with cast-in-situ ground beams is being proposed as the entire site is on made-up ground. Hollow-core floor slabs will complete the make-up of this single-storey building.
